Closing Day
The big day has arrived, you are about to become the owner of your new home. The most common times for closing transactions are at the end of each month, this is actually not a good time to choose and if possible I recommend trying to set a closing date in the middle of the month. The reason is simple, because a lot of people move at the end of the month every service associated with moving (the attorneys, the movers, and the Realtors) are always very busy. In the case of the movers you may end up paying more to move at the end of the month than in a less busy time.
The "Closing" of the transaction is conducted at an attorneys office. You will need to bring identification with you and of course a bankers draft for the remainder of the downpayment and to cover the closing costs. I will work with the closing attorney ahead of time to find out exactly how much money you will need to bring to the closing table. I will of course have provided you with an estimate of closing costs several weeks prior to closing when you originally made an offer for the home, however the estimate is usually slightly over (I like to be on the safe side), and the exact amount will depend on the closing costs incurred. Closing costs include items like couriers and can not be estimated to the penny weeks ahead of time.
At the closing meeting you will need to sign several documents, these are all written by attorneys and I will be there along with the closing attorney to explain anything you want to know. They are all standard documents that everyone signs, however that doesn't mean you shouldn't understand them fully and ask questions.
Once the deeds have been recorded the transaction is considered "closed", and you are the home's owner. Sometimes you will be given the keys and allowed to take possession immediately, other times the sellers will have stipulated that possession can not be taken for 3 days after closing. Sellers make this stipulation to allow them time to move out of the home. Typically they will be closing on their next house the same day, therefore a chain of movers has developed and the 3 days allows everyone to move from their existing houses to their new homes.
